ENVB vs. PBD
ENVB (Enveric Biosciences Inc) is a stock, while PBD (Invesco Global Clean Energy ETF) is Alternative Energy Equities fund tracking the WilderHill New Energy Global Innovation index. Over the past 10 years, ENVB returned -74.86%/yr vs 9.10%/yr for PBD. At a 0.23 correlation, their price movements are largely independent.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Enveric Biosciences Inc (ENVB) and Invesco Global Clean Energy ETF (PBD).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
Values are calculated on a 1-year rolling basis and updated daily. Risk-adjusted metrics are more stable over longer periods — use the period switch above to explore them.
